Chicken soup does not fit into just one food group, its contents have individual food groups they fit in. For example, the chicken in chicken soup would belong in the protein food group.
Chitterlings (also called chitlins) are the small intestines of pigs. They are usually fried or steamed. They are in the meat food group.
